Design of Compact Dipole Array Antenna for Radar Communication

V Koushick

Abstract


A design of compact dipole array antenna for RADAR communication is designed and presented in this paper. The proposed dipole array antenna is built on a Rogers’s 5880 (FR – 4) substrate with a length of 48 mm, thickness of 1.6mm, and width of 60mm. The proposed antenna is designed over a frequency range of 1.0–10.0 GHz. The antenna is designed and simulated using HFSS software, which helps to obtain the analysis of antenna parameters such as efficiency, VSWR, directivity, return loss, gain and relation between them.
